The altar of St. Francis Seraphicus was listed in the inventory of 1927, therefore, it must have been made before that year. The reredos in question was based on the compositional scheme of a triumphal arch with the highest central niche and lower side niches. The openwork structures of the gables use stylised elements of gothic decoration and construction, such as tracery, blind windows, pinnacles, crockets, buttresses.
